Decoding the Latest F1 Results: A Deep Dive
Alright, guys, let's get down to the nitty-gritty of F1 results today. Understanding these results is more than just knowing who crossed the finish line first; it's about appreciating the strategy, skill, and sheer engineering marvel that goes into every race. Here's a breakdown to help you decipher the data:
- Race Winner: The driver who completes the race distance in the shortest time. This is the top spot, the glory, the champagne shower! The winner gets the most points and often sets the tone for their season.
- Podium Finishers: The drivers who finish in the top three positions. These guys get to stand on the podium, celebrate with their teams, and soak up the applause. Finishing in the top three is a huge accomplishment and earns valuable championship points.
- Points-Scoring Positions: Drivers who finish in the top 10 (currently) earn points towards the Drivers' and Constructors' Championships. The points system can change, but generally, the higher you finish, the more points you get.
- Fastest Lap: The driver who records the fastest lap time during the race. This earns them an extra point, which can be crucial in the championship battle. It's a testament to their speed and the car's performance.
- Retirements: Unfortunately, not every driver makes it to the finish line. Retirements can happen due to mechanical failures, accidents, or other issues. This is part of the drama of F1, adding an element of unpredictability to every race.
- Lap Times: Each lap time tells a story of its own. It reflects the driver's consistency, car performance, and the ever-changing track conditions. Analyzing lap times can help you understand the race's evolution and identify key moments.
- Pit Stops: These are vital for strategy. Teams decide when to pit, which tires to use, and how long to stay in the pits. Pit stops can gain or lose positions, making them a critical part of the race.

Key Factors Influencing F1 Race Outcomes
So, what really shapes the F1 results today? A lot more than just the driver's ability is at play. Let's look at some of the most influential factors:
- Car Performance: The car is the heart of the operation. The engine, aerodynamics, and overall design significantly affect how well a car performs on the track. Teams spend massive amounts of time and resources optimizing every aspect of their car to gain an edge.
- Tyre Strategy: Choosing the right tires and managing them throughout the race is crucial. Different compounds offer different levels of grip and durability. Teams must decide when to pit and which tires to use, which greatly affects the race. The weather also impacts tyre strategy.
- Driver Skill and Strategy: While the car is essential, the driver's skill in handling the car and making smart tactical decisions is critical. Drivers need to manage their tires, overtake rivals, and stay focused under pressure. Experience and race craft play a huge role.
- Team Strategy: The team plays a crucial role in planning the race, making pit stop decisions, and communicating with the driver. A well-coordinated team can make all the difference between winning and losing. Team strategy involves anticipating opponents' moves and reacting accordingly.
- Track Conditions: The track itself has a big impact. Factors such as the track's layout, weather (rain, heat, etc.), and the surface affect how the cars perform. A wet track, for example, can completely change the dynamics of a race, making it difficult to drive and affecting the strategy.
- Reliability: Mechanical failures can happen at any moment. Reliability is a significant factor in F1, and a car that can't finish the race can't score points. Teams work tirelessly to ensure their cars are dependable.

The Impact of F1 Results on the Championship
Alright, let's talk about why the F1 results today really matter – the championship. Every race contributes points to both the Drivers' Championship (for individual drivers) and the Constructors' Championship (for the teams). The points system is designed to reward consistent performance over the course of the season, leading to exciting title battles.
- Drivers' Championship: This is the most sought-after prize in F1. The driver who accumulates the most points throughout the season is crowned the World Champion. Consistency, race wins, and podium finishes are all critical for success in the Drivers' Championship.
- Constructors' Championship: This is awarded to the team that scores the most points throughout the season. The constructors' title reflects the team's ability to build a competitive car and manage its drivers effectively. It's a measure of the team's overall performance and engineering prowess.
- Points System: The points system has evolved over the years, but currently, points are awarded to the top 10 finishers in each race. The winner gets the most points, and the points decrease for each subsequent position. There's also an extra point awarded for the fastest lap, adding another layer of strategy.
- Impact on Future Races: The F1 results today can affect how teams approach future races. Teams analyze the results to understand their strengths and weaknesses, fine-tune their strategies, and make adjustments to their cars. This competitive cycle drives innovation and improvement in the sport.
- Championship Battles: The championship standings change after every race, creating ongoing drama and excitement. Close battles can go down to the final race of the season, making the championship a source of intense competition and drama, keeping fans on the edge of their seats.
